Owner report 11658524 · 2025-05-02 (May 2, 2025)
The contact owns a 2025 Honda CR-V Hybrid. The contact stated that while parking at her work parking lot, the brake pedal was depressed but failed to stop the vehicle. The vehicle then violently accelerated independently and crashed into two parked vehicles. One of the parked vehicles spun around from the impact, the contact's vehicle continued to accelerate independently, and drove over a median where it came to a stop. No warning lights were illuminated. None of the air bags deployed. A police report was filed. There were no injuries sustain…

Owner report 11625842 · 2024-11-18 (November 18, 2024)
The contact owns a 2025 Honda CR-V. The contact received notification of NHTSA Campaign Number: 24V744000 (Steering); however, the part to do the recall repair was unavailable. The contact stated that the manufacturer had exceeded a reasonable amount of time for the recall repair. The manufacturer was not made aware of the issue. The contact stated while driving at approximately 35 MPH, the steering wheel made it difficult to turn to the left or right. The contact stopped and turned off restarted the vehicle and regained power steering function…

Owner report 11627665 · 2024-11-27 (November 27, 2024)
The contact owns a 2025 Honda CR-V. The contact stated while driving and making a right or left turn, the steering wheel was momentarily stiff. The local dealer was notified of the failure, but no assistance was offered. The vehicle was not diagnosed or repaired. The contact recently received notification of NHTSA Campaign Number: 24V744000 (Steering); and related the failure with the recall. The manufacturer was not contacted. The failure mileage was 3,500. Owner report 11637929 · 2025-01-23 (January 23, 2025)
The contact owns a 2025 Honda CR-V Hybrid. The contact stated that while the vehicle was parked in the garage, the fuel level fell from 40 percent to 30 percent. There was no indication of a fuel leak. There were no warning lights illuminated. The contact received notification of NHTSA Campaign Number: 24V763000 (Fuel System, Gasoline); however, the part to do the recall repair was not yet available. The local dealer was contacted. The contact stated that the manufacturer had exceeded a reasonable amount of time for the recall repair. The manuf…
